[Following is a volunteer review of "Purpose" by Gina Bianchini.]
Book Cover
4 out of 5 stars
Share This Review


Gina Bianchini's "Purpose" offers a captivating roadmap for individuals embarking on a quest to discover their purpose and emerge as influential leaders through purpose-driven communities. In today's world, where meaning and connection are prized, this book proves to be an invaluable compass.
Through a blend of personal anecdotes, pragmatic strategies, and well-researched insights, "Purpose" illuminates the path for those aiming to cultivate and guide communities centered around a shared purpose. Bianchini's own entrepreneurial journey infuses authenticity and credibility into her advice, making her perspective even more impactful and adding a personal touch.
An intriguing highlight is Bianchini's introduction of her online platform, designed to foster purpose-driven communities effectively. By offering a tangible tool for translating concepts into action, readers are equipped to navigate this transformative journey with greater ease. Furthermore, Bianchini adeptly demonstrates how engaging in purposeful community endeavors can yield both personal gratification and financial success, beautifully capturing the dual benefits of her approach.
Bianchini's writing style is not only engaging but also accessible, deftly simplifying intricate ideas and rendering them actionable. The book strikes a perfect balance between theoretical concepts and real-world case studies, ensuring readers fully grasp the mechanisms behind flourishing purpose-driven communities. Structurally, the book's step-by-step approach serves as an indispensable guide, making it an essential companion for anyone embarking on this path.
Amidst a digital landscape marked by disjointed connections, "Purpose" offers a refreshing take on cultivating meaningful relationships and leaving an enduring impact. Bianchini's wisdom and guidance resonate as a compelling call to action for individuals aspiring to effect positive change while earning emotional and financial rewards. Furthermore, "Purpose" stands out not only for its content but also for its impeccable editing and writing quality—void of typos and seamlessly readable.
As a suggestion for improvement, incorporating footnotes on each page—especially for the e-book version—would enhance the reading experience. This adjustment would prevent the need to flip back and forth in search of explanations, making the book even more reader-friendly.
In sum, "Purpose" isn't solely a book; it's a transformative manual for those seeking a purposeful existence.
